Thermal insulation is provided for use in applications requiring continuous resistance to temperatures of 1260�� C. without reaction with alumino-silicate firebricks, the insulation comprises fibers having a composition in wt % 65%22O322O32O52+ZrO2+B2O3+5*P2O 5, 95%2+CaO+MgO+Al2O3+ZrO2+B2 O3+P2O5. Addition of elements selected from the group Sc, La, Ce, Pr, Nd, Sm, Eu, Gd, Tb, Dy, Ho, Er, Tm, Yb, Lu, Y or mixtures thereof improves fiber quality and the strength of blankets made from the fibers.
